Below is a link to the released recommendations for the State Board of Indiana Department of Health, Immunization Division for the 24/25 school year. The immunizations will affect the incoming Kindergarten, sixth, and twelfth grade students. Vaccination appointments can be made with the Pike County Health Department or with your healthcare provider. Call (812)354-8797 to make an appointment. Medical exemptions can be completed by your healthcare provider, and religious exemption paperwork will be available at each school. Thank you and have a GREAT and SAFE summer! https://www.in.gov/health/files/2024-25-School-Immunization-Requirements.pdf
